Student Insurance

Student accident insurance covers all credit and non-credit students on the college’s campuses while the college is in session and during activities sponsored and supervised by the college, including intramural athletics. Benefits provided under the accident insurance cover medical claims submitted within 30 days of the date of the accident. Medical claim forms are available in the Security Office and the office of the Vice President for Student Development Services. Claim forms should be submitted to the office of the Vice President for Student Development Services for processing. A completed claim form must be submitted within 90 days after covered loss occurs or as soon as reasonably possible.

Group student health insurance is not provided directly by Midlands Technical College. As a non-residential college, MTC expects students to secure medical services through a private physician or medical facility as needed. For more Health Insurance Information students can visit the HealthCare.gov website.
